Quora: Does George Harrison even know how to play lead guitar compared to the likes of Eric Clapton?

(Answered by Rik Elswit)

Harrison had a rare ability that’s cherished in studio players like Louie Shelton, Brent Mason, and Larry Carlton. He could craft an unforgettable two bar phrase that becomes the signature to the song. Elliot Easton of the Cars and Keith Richards of the Stones, had this as well.

The classic example is Harrison’s intro to “Something”. Six notes with a released bend, all on one string. Anyone can do it. Even your little sister can do it. But he thought of it. This is a gift.
